Output 70d2607faa119d5355f57770241f01112662a69fa066912b7e2ed2b32cae6733:0

value
26071190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fc2b418f3e94cfe7d7cb483c5a07e11f7ef4937 OP_EQUAL
address
MJ66Uxe4dhWNnZmXttuVo5CaujaaSq4koT
transaction
70d2607faa119d5355f57770241f01112662a69fa066912b7e2ed2b32cae6733
spent
true